ParticipantI was contacted today by a Mr steven Meredith (from indesit) the subject was about working for indesit, apparently they don’t have agents any more it all done with franchises. So this is what the conversion held, the only money outlay in the beginning is £5.000 which is for stock, the parts are bought for 40{e5d1b7155a01ef1f3b9c9968eaba33524ee81600d00d4be2b4d93ac2e58cec2d} below trade but when a part is needed on one of their jobs I then sell it back to them at the same value so there’s no money to be made on parts, also I can’t source parts elsewhere only from them. That’s pretty much all I got because we agreed to a meeting to discuss this further (only way to get him of the phone) So my question is does anybody else here work a franchise for indesit? What’s the pay like per job? Any bad experiences? And any views and/or advice. Many thanks people.

The prices are exactly the same they have not gone up.
My advise is DO NOT DO IT!!!!!! When things go quiet in whatever area you are in they will turn off the tap immediately and you will be left with no work!!
The only guys I know who are doing alright by it are blokes employing 4/or more engineers as I think the rates are higher then.January 16, 2009 at 9:16 pm #274203johnnyj
ParticipantRe: Indesit franchise
I did it about a year and half ago having worked for them for about 23 years, as Kiddo 66 says if the work drys up you get starved, i have enough of my own to offset that now, i only look at it as a fall back now if my own work tails off i still have something to fall back on, oh! and the agreement you sign is ignored as and when thety feel like, they also try and control you like an employed engineer whith targets etc etc.

The nightmare of the Indesit franchise still continues with me to this day, thats 5 years after giving it up, or should I say thats 5 years when the Merloni brothers though it would make better financial sense to let Hotpoint run the UK operation.
It was made very clear to all of us happy and contented franchises at the E-mit training weekend, that Hpoint didn’t want the burden of franchise’s, and they would gradually get us all back on board as company engineers.
Their methods were downright criminal, I wont go in to details as they have already been posted, but suffice to say they royally screwed us all, and if you didn’t go bankrupt you were lucky.
It still appears a honeytrap to this day, with a very nasty sting in the tail, you end up owing them, you then have no choice but to take up their kind offer to become a company engineer, then you are buggered!
